What problem does this PR solve?

Issue Number: None

Related PR: None

Problem Summary: Stream load backend selection could still choose a backend that is being decommissioned because load availability only checks alive/load-disabled/shutdown state. This can redirect new stream load requests to a draining backend. This change adds an explicit non-decommissioned selection policy and applies it to stream load redirect, upload submitter, MySQL load, and transaction stream load backend selection. Cloud stream load redirect and group commit backend availability now also skip backends that are decommissioned or decommissioning.

By making needLoadAvailable() imply needNonDecommissioned(), the policy-backed load selectors now skip draining BEs, but the Kafka/Kinesis routine-load metadata proxy selectors still bypass this policy. KafkaUtil.getInfoRequest() and KinesisUtil.getInfoRequest() build candidates with backend.isLoadAvailable() && !backend.isDecommissioned() only; isLoadAvailable() does not check isDecommissioning(), and those helpers then send BackendServiceProxy.getInfo to the selected BE. So an alive decommissioning BE can still receive new routine-load Kafka/Kinesis metadata RPCs even though the PR moves the other load-selection paths away from draining BEs. Please add the same non-decommissioning predicate or a shared helper there, with focused coverage for decommissioning metadata-proxy candidates.

This still allows a saturated previous BE to be reused when the only idle capacity comes from a BE that the new availability filter excludes. The scheduler gate uses getClusterIdleSlotNum(), whose slot map is still built from getAllBackendIds(true) and therefore counts alive decommissioning BEs. After this PR, getAvailableBackendIds() excludes that draining BE, so with one saturated eligible previous BE and one idle decommissioning BE, the loop below leaves maxIdleSlotNum == 0 and resultBeId == -1, but this tie check returns the previous BE anyway and allocateTaskToBe() submits another task to that saturated backend. Please keep routine-load slot accounting aligned with the new eligible-backend predicate, and only reuse the previous BE when it has a positive idle slot.
